Hedgehog Hair

I've been asked to make an albino hedgehog as a playmate for another hedgehog I made with the spiky mohair. We had considered lightening the mohair but the Teddy Talk forum did not recommend it. That meant needle felting! Once I figured out how I might try this I remembered to take pictures. I start with a layer of cream llama fiber. Use long pulled strands.

Then some darker on top.

I put a thin strip on glue which I will needle felt into. This will grab and hold the fiber.

I lay a section of fiber down and felt along the middle where the glue is.

Felting into the glue can make your needle sticky, have a wet rag to wipe it off on.


one strip done across the back.

Lay the fiber down towards the back.


And felt along this edge again.

Here are all the lovely layers of cream and tan.

Here's part of albino hedgehogs coat done.
